- Floodlight and the Guardian found 10 of Louisiana's top 25 industrial air polluters operate with no public air monitor within five miles, including Dow Chemical's Plaquemine plastics factory roughly eight miles from the nearest station, which measures only ozone despite the plant releasing ethylene oxide.
- The three chemicals researchers link to "the large majority of total cancer risk" along the 85-mile Baton Rouge-to-New Orleans corridor — ethylene oxide, chloroprene, and formaldehyde — are not monitored by the state at all.
- Resident Kimbrelle Kyereh stopped collecting yard air samples in 2023 after Louisiana passed an industry-backed law restricting how community monitoring data could be used; the 2024 Community Air Monitoring Reliability Act (CAMRA) bars enforcement use of data from non-EPA-approved monitors that typically cost tens of thousands of dollars.
- Similar legislation to Louisiana's has been introduced in Kentucky, Ohio, and West Virginia, suggesting the state was one front in a broader fight over who gets to measure toxic air.
- A Marathon refinery leak on August 24, 2023 went more than six hours before state air monitoring began; the nearest monitor measures only ozone, and at least 29 residents were later treated at area hospitals.
- Louisiana has retreated from monitoring since 2020, losing four air monitoring stations while LDEQ air-monitoring expenditures fell roughly 15% (over a third adjusted for inflation), and the EPA operates 26 national toxics-monitoring stations — none in Louisiana or Texas.
- Former state senator Cleo Fields, now a US representative, introduced fenceline monitoring bills repeatedly that died to industry opposition; Louisiana Chemistry Association members helped draft CAMRA.
Why it matters: Louisiana residents in predominantly Black communities along the Baton Rouge–New Orleans corridor face elevated cancer risk from unmonitored toxic emissions including ethylene oxide, formaldehyde, and chloroprene, while industry-backed laws now bar the community-generated data that could trigger enforcement — effectively shutting residents out of proving what they are breathing.
